Description

The Brand Manager at the Whitewater Center (Whitewater) manages the communication and execution of the Whitewater brand across a variety of marketing channels. This position will manage the distribution, execution, and analysis of Whitewater’s various marketing campaigns with a specific focus on owned (digital and physical), paid, and earned channels. The Brand Manager is an on-site, full-time, benefits eligible position. Responsibilities Lead and manage the marketing team in developing integrated marketing plans for campaigns and activities across multiple consumer touchpoints, including media, digital, social, on-location, and event marketing. Coordinate with vendors and service providers to fulfill marketing collateral and deliverables for onsite and geographic target markets, including print media, brochures, posters, banners, and books. Partner with Whitewater teams to tailor marketing plans to meet each team’s specific needs, maximizing campaign impact. Represent the marketing team with cross functional teams to ensure development and execution of brand promise. Manage the development of campaign briefs, including external and internal research presentations, document creation, and scheduling and coordination of meetings and project milestones. Oversee the communication with brand partners and external vendor projects. Analyze campaign performance across channels to ensure goals and KPI’s are met. Manage all paid advertising placements for the Whitewater brand. Identify, develop, and execute earned media opportunities with digital platforms, print publications, tourism entities, social media influencers, and outdoor lifestyle brands. Manage Whitewater’s social and community presence on various platforms. Direct all aspects of third-party media, photography, and film coverage of Whitewater locations and programming. Develop a deep understanding of the outdoor industry and Whitewater experiences to ensure marketing efforts align with the outdoor lifestyle and Whitewater brand. Assure trackable and data driven recaps and reports for all marketing efforts. Project manage other marketing projects including programming, grassroots and community marketing efforts, product naming, photo/video shoot coordination. Other duties as assigned. Requirements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, Business, or related discipline. 5+ years relevant marketing experience. Strong project management skills Intellectual curiosity and strong critical analysis skills. Efficient and effective written and verbal communication skills. Flexibility to work evenings, weekends, holidays, and during Whitewater events as needed. Physical Demands Ability to work outdoors for extended periods in all weather and environmental conditions. Must be able to lift and carry at least 50 pounds. Must be able to bend, stand, lean, and kneel on a regular basis and for sustained periods of time. Must be able to safely self-transport over uneven terrain or in a confined space. Must be able to work in shared spaces with other employees and customers. All positions at Whitewater require employees to report and work onsite at Whitewater locations.
